I got some referb mega booms off amazon for 70$ ea last prime day. I like them because I can link the 2 and spread it out so everyone can hear them. If you have one speaker and a large group you wind up being too loud for some and not enough for others. Some friends have more too so we hook up 4 and surround ourselves with music. Battery last all day and I just sit them in the sand.

Then when charging in the condo I spread them around for music up there.
